The common currency Euro is the second most liquid currency in the forex market after the US dollar and enjoys official currency status across 19 EU member nations as well as four non-EU nations as well. It is denoted by the symbol EUR on the forex market, and its currency sign is “€”.

The exchange rate of EUR currency pairs is heavily influenced by important economic data releases from the Eurozone and from leading member nations such as Germany and France. Some of the key economic data that cause changes in the conversion rate of Euro forex pairs include GDP, unemployment rate, inflation, business sentiment, consumer confidence, retail sales and trade balance. Weak economic data from the region reduces investor confidence in the EU, causing traders to sell off the Euro and weaken its value, while positive data boosts its strength against other currencies in the forex market.

In addition, the currency rate of EUR pairs also experiences considerable volatility on any changes to the monetary policy or interest rates taken by the European Central Bank (ECB). For instance, when the ECB turns hawkish in its monetary policy decisions or hikes interest rates, the Euro strengthens against its peers while a dovish tone or rate cut weakens the common currency.

The EUR came into being as an account currency on 1 January 1999 in place of its predecessor, the European Currency Unit. The European Currency Unit it replaced was essentially an idea of a basket of currencies and was not a tangible currency in itself, unlike the EUR in its present form. In addition to being the official currency across 21 countries, it is also used in several territories and sovereign states of EU member nations. Like the US dollar, the EUR is also considered a reserve currency owing to the perceived stability of the Eurozone economy, and several other currencies have also pegged their value to it.
